LIVING SHORELINES PROJECTS...WHAT AN OPPORTUNITY!
January 26, 2020
As a part of the living shorelines projects, three weeks of volunteer events are planned for students, faculty, and the community involvement. Currently, dates set aside are January 28-30, February 12-14, and March 10-12 for living shoreline volunteer days in Cedar Key. Each day would be roughly four hours of work with volunteers meeting at the Nature Coast Biological Station. Work includes reef outline marking, oyster sill construction, marsh transplants, and more.
